概括
这项研究引入了一种新的手术方法,用于使用可吸收针和线张力带的基础椎骨折. 这种技术旨在提高旋转稳定性,并减少远半径骨折治疗中的硬件并发症.
科学领域:
- 整形外科手术 整形外科手术
- 创伤外科 手术 创伤外科
- 生物材料科学 生物材料科学
背景情况:
- 骨型骨折通常伴随着远半径骨折,从而带来治疗挑战.
- 当前的固定方法可能会导致硬件刺激和冲击.
- 基底柱状骨折构成了这些损伤的很大一部分.
研究的目的:
- 介绍一个新的手术技术,用于基底椎形骨折固定.
- 为了评估可吸收引脚和紧张带结构的有效性.
- 为了尽量减少软组织刺激和与硬件相关的并发症.
主要方法:
- 一种新的技术,涉及到基底椎形骨折的固定,使用可吸收的钉子和线张力带结构.
- 程序包括骨折碎片的减少,临时K线固定,内可吸收的指甲放置,和线张力带的创建.
- 使用骨道进行接通道,以实现压缩.
主要成果:
- 该技术利用张力带的旋转稳定性.
- 与传统方法相比,尽量减少冲击和硬件刺激.
- 可吸收的骨髓内植入物和接材料可以减少软组织并发症.
结论:
- 这种新的技术为基底椎形骨折提供了一种可行的固定方法.
- 它有效地解决了旋转稳定性,同时减少了与植入物相关的问题.
- 推用于骨科外科医生,治疗带有状状体参与的远半径骨折.

Fractures: Bone Repair
5.1K
Treatment for a fracture is based on the type of break, the bone affected, and the patient's age.
Minor fractures with no bone displacement are treated by immobilizing the fractured bone using a cast or splint. However, in the case of fractures with displaced bones, the broken bones are repositioned before immobilization to ensure successful healing without deformation and loss of function. Bones of the Upper Limb: Ulna
4.2K
The ulna and radius are parallel bones of the antebrachium or the forearm. The ulna lies medially and consists of a bony tip called the olecranon process at its proximal end. This hook-like projection articulates with the olecranon fossa of the humerus and forms the "hinged" ulnohumeral part of the elbow joint.
